Problem Recommended Action
Sometimes the wireless
headphone audio cuts out
or buzzes.
Check for obstructions,
low batteries, reception
range, and interference
from cellular telephone
towers or by using a
cellular telephone in
the vehicle.
Check that the
headphones are facing
the front of the vehicle.
I lost the remote and/or
the headphones.
See your dealer/retailer
for assistance.
The DVD is playing, but
there is no picture or
sound.
Check that the DVD
player is in DVD mode.
The audio/video skips or
jumps.
The DVD or CD could
be dirty, scratched,
or damaged.
The audio from the radio
for the Radio with
Six-Disc CD and XM™
has taken over the audio
from the DVD or CD
when using the wired
headphones.
The RSE is working
correctly.
Use the wireless
headphones or have the
front seat passengers
listen to another audio
source.
DVD Messages
The following errors can display on the video screen:
Disc Format Error: This message displays if a disc is
inserted upside down, if the disc is not readable, or
if the format is not compatible with the DVD player.
Load/Eject Error: This message displays if the disc is
not properly loaded or ejected.
Disc Play Error: This message displays if the DVD
player cannot play the disc. Scratched or damaged discs
cause this error.
Region Code Error: This message displays if the
region code of the DVD is not compatible with the region
code of the DVD player.
No Disc: This message displays if any of the buttons
on the DVD faceplate or remote control are pressed and
no disc is present in the DVD player.
DVD Distortion
There can be an experience with audio distortion in the
wireless headphones when operating cellular phones,
scanners, CB radios, Global Positioning Systems (GPS)*,
two-way radios, mobile fax, or walkie talkies.
It might be necessary to turn off the DVD player when
operating one of these devices in or near the vehicle.
* Excludes the OnStar
®
System.
